
Released in late 2019, Filson’s original Service Boot wonderfully exemplified the Northwest operation’s MO, delivering timeless aesthetic designs backed by ultra-hardwearing materials and heritage-quality construction. And Filson has now revised the Service Boot for the upcoming season, calling on a combination of oiled-smooth and roughout leathers to create in even more durable piece of Fall and Winter-ready footwear.
Borrowing visual themes from vintage standard issue combat boots, the Service Boot 2 maintains its first-generation predecessor’s silhouette, Vibram outsole, and Goodyear storm welt stitching, though now sports contrasting rough and oiled-smooth thick full-grain, weatherproof leathers. The boot is also equipped with a roughout leather heel counter and composite shank to help optimize stability while also furthering the rugged piece of footwear’s ageless appearance. Triple-stitching at key stress points allows for robust durability while a gusseted tongue helps to mitigate water-entry. The product also packs a suede-lined interior and, like the first iteration of this military-inspired boot, the Service Boot 2 is expertly crafted in Portugal.
